Ticket: SIG-1147 — Chirpwell bot failing signature check on deploy notices

The Chirpwell deploy-status bot stopped posting updates after yesterday's release. Logs show every inbound webhook from the Larkspur pipeline rejected with "signature mismatch." Root cause: the pipeline was updated to sign payloads with the rotated key, but the bot config still pins the retired one. Fix in the attached PR updates the pinned key and adds a test covering rotation. Please verify the config diff matches the value below.

rollout seal: bky9_EHKM6C8Lb

Before migrating your plugin to the Fernwhistle 3.x pipeline, be aware that bounce classification hooks now execute after the retry scheduler rather than before it. This means your plugin must not assume a bounce record carries a provisional disposition; the field will be null until classification completes. Update your manifest to declare the new `post-retry` stage explicitly, and remove any references to the deprecated soft-bounce shim. Your plugin's runtime settings should exactly mirror the reference values shown below.

config for fahop-tajeg:
soriel:
  pin: 6453
  tenant: norwyn
  seal: seal_c441745b
  metrics_host: metrics.soriel.ordinworks.local
  standby_team: zorox
  escalation: wenael-casox
  nonce: 429fd1

CI note for new folks: we're moving the Quillbarrow build off the legacy runners onto Hermica, our hermetic build system. Expect failures when a target silently depended on host toolchains — the fix is always to declare the dependency explicitly, never to add an escape hatch. Check the sandbox log before blaming Hermica itself. When filing an issue, include the build token shown below.

session token of kahag-bawip = htk6_729d08